SUZANNE PIERCE
October 12, 2021
Suzanne Pierce, 63 of Monument, CO, passed away 10/12/21; Due to complications from cancer. Celebration of Life will be held at
District 38 Admin. Building, 146 N. Jefferson St., Monument, CO 80132 on 12/04/2021 from 10 am-2pm.
